WebFeb 14, 2024 · Last year, the related authority modified the grandparents’ rights in Canada for the Divorce Act and Children’s Law Reform Act. A new section named Contact Orders was added in the Lawbook. This modification will clear the concept of contact between a child and anyone other than the spouse. WebAs a grandparent, you may wonder whether you have any legal rights to custody or visitation with your grandchildren in North Carolina. Unfortunately, the answer to this question is usually no. The general rule in North Carolina is that grandparents do not have an automatic right to custody or visitation with their grandchildren. For a ... WebGrandparents' rights generally apply to the custody of a grandchild and visitation privileges. Grandparents may file suit requesting custody if they believe it is in the child's best interest. Visitation statutes vary widely from state to state. In Texas, a court can authorize grandparent visitation of a grandchild if visitation is in the child ...

In certain circumstances, a grandparent may wish to seek legal custody of a grandchild. Granting custody to a grandparent is rare, but if a grandparent can prove that both parents are unfit, the court will grant custody of the child to the grandparents if it is in the best interests of the child. ... simple minds theme for great cities live kölnWebFeb 20, 2024 · Virginia Family Law.
